Jump to content
Sign in to follow this  
cappy2112

How to access and activate menus- in the target app

Recommended Posts

cappy2112

I'm using AutoIt 3- to try and access mensu in the target app, but I have no idea how do to this.

I've already gotten the target app text, and tried using the Active Window info program to montior the target app while i clikc on the Menu, but nothing shows up other than Mouse Coordinates, when I access the menu.

Any suggestions or examples of how to access a menu?

thanks

Share this post


Link to post
Share on other sites
LxP
WinMenuSelectItem() should do what you need.

Share this post


Link to post
Share on other sites
sksbir

I suggest you to download and install SciTe4AutoIt3.exe, and the use the au3 recorder to trap all your actions.

Share this post


Link to post
Share on other sites
cappy2112

WinMenuSelectItem() should do what you need.

Thanks, but

I've been trying this, but it looks like the menu is not a Standard Microsoft control.

No Control ID's are disp;ayed when I click on the menu items, and my call to WinMenuSelectItem() is failing when I tell it to look for a Menu Item, and Subment Item

Share this post


Link to post
Share on other sites
cappy2112

I suggest you to download and install SciTe4AutoIt3.exe, and the use the au3 recorder to trap all your actions.

Wow- didn't even know about this program.

WIll take a look- thanks

Share this post


Link to post
Share on other sites
LxP

I don't believe that control IDs are shown (or exist) for menu items. Also keep in mind that any underlined letter on an entry means that you must prepend that letter with an ampersand, e.g. Exit > E&xit.

Share this post


Link to post
Share on other sites
cappy2112

I don't believe that control IDs are shown (or exist) for menu items. Also keep in mind that any underlined letter on an entry means that you must prepend that letter with an ampersand, e.g. Exit > E&xit.

My menu does not have any underlines or ampersands, for the top level menu selections.

Thanks for bringing that up though.

My menu looks like this- see attached.

Since I want to access the Synths menu option , then Bank Upload... as the selection under the Synths menu (not visible in this attachment),

does my call to WinMenuSelect() look correct to you ?

WinMenuSelectItem ( "Nord Modular G2 Editor", "", "Synths" , "Bank Upload...")

Share this post


Link to post
Share on other sites
LxP

You appear to be using Windows XP -- do underlined letters appear if you hold down the Alt key? (XP hides keyboard accelerators by default.)

Share this post


Link to post
Share on other sites
cappy2112

WinMenuSelectItem() should do what you need.

This Script recorder is unbelievable.

What I spent 6 hours on yesterday, was fixed in 5 minutes.

Share this post


Link to post
Share on other sites

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
Sign in to follow this  

×